在jQuery中,選擇器用于選擇DOM元素,范圍的限制也是選擇器的重要部分之一。 能夠使用父元素來(lái)限制選擇器的范圍,可以提高腳本的性能和可讀性。
以下是一些jQuery選擇器范圍的例子:
$("ul li") //選擇所有<ul>元素下的<li>元素 $(".class", "#id") //在#id元素內(nèi)選擇具有.class類的元素 $("div:not(.container)") //選擇沒(méi)有包含.container類的所有div元素
你還可以使用下面的方式來(lái)限制范圍:
$("#parentBox").find("p"); //從特定父元素里查找所有<p>元素 $("#element").parent().find("p"); //從特定元素的父級(jí)元素查找所有<p>元素 $("p:first-child").parent().find("p"); //在每個(gè)<div>元素內(nèi)查找第一個(gè)<p>元素,從而檢索包含多個(gè)<p>元素的元素
通過(guò)使用合適的選擇器以及限制它們的范圍,可以很容易地選擇DOM元素。這可以幫助優(yōu)化代碼以及提高性能。